Alert Details
Severe Thunderstorm Warning issued by NWS Denver CO. Effective from 12:42 AM MDT to 1:30 AM MDT on August 19, 2026. Alert level: Severe. Certainty: Observed. Urgency: Immediate.
Affected Areas
East Central Elbert County and Northwestern Lincoln County in east central Colorado. Locations impacted include Simla, Matheson, and Cedar Point.
What You Should Do
Seek shelter inside a well-built structure and stay away from windows. Do not drive your vehicle through flooded roadways.
Expected Conditions
Ping pong ball size hail (1.50 inches) and 60 mph wind gusts. Heavy rain is occurring and may lead to flooding.
Timeline
The warning is effective immediately from 12:42 AM MDT until 1:30 AM MDT on August 19, 2026.
